Xiaomi Mi Band 3 is one of the most popular fitness bracelets, but even it sometimes requires a forced reset of communication with the phone. The situations are different: you sell a device, lost access to your Mi Account account, or the bracelet simply stopped syncing. The main problem is how to untie it without a phone if you do not have the original smartphone or the Mi Fit app at hand.
In this article, we'll look at all the working ways of resetting, including hardware resets, third-party applications, and even computer-assisted methods. Importantly, some actions can lead to data loss (steps, pulse, sleep history), so prepare for this. If the bracelet is getting stuck or does not respond to pressing, don't panic, there are solutions for this, too.
Why the bracelet is not untied through the application
The main reason is that the Mi Band 3 is linked to a Xiaomi account, and even if you remove the device from the Mi Fit list, it can remain linked to the profile on the company's servers, which is designed to protect against theft, but creates problems when you resell or change your phone.

Method 1: Hardware reset through the button of the bracelet
The most reliable method is hard reset directly on the device, which deletes all data and returns the bracelet to factory settings, including breaking communication with the phone.
Instructions:
- Remove the bracelet capsule from the strap.
- Find the touch button on the back (under the Mi logo).
- Connect the bracelet to the charger (required!).
- Press the button for 10-15 seconds until the vibration and the Mi logo appear.
- Release the button - the bracelet will reset and reset the settings.
After resetting, the bracelet will be ready for a new binding. If the button does not respond, try repeating the procedure 2-3 times or check the charge (the battery should be charged at least 20%).

Method 2: Reset via third-party applications (Android)
If you have access to any Android smartphone (not necessarily the one that the bracelet is attached to), you can use alternative Mi Band management apps to bypass Mi Fit restrictions and force the device to unplug.
The best applications for this task:
- π² Notify & Fitness for Mi Band β Supports reset and firmware.
- π§ Mi Bandage - utility for deep bracelet customization.
- π οΈ Tools & Mi Band β allows you to reset the binding without a Xiaomi account.
Instructions for Notify & Fitness:
- Install the app from Google Play.
- Connect the bracelet via Bluetooth.
- Go to Settings β Device β Reset to factory.
- Confirm the action - the bracelet will reset and unload.
β οΈ Note: Some apps require root rights on your phone. If your smartphone is not rooted, select a utility marked "No Root" in the description.
